#654937 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#654937 is composed of 39.6% red, 28.6% green and 21.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 27.7% magenta, 45.5% yellow and 60.4% black. It has a hue angle of 23.5 degrees, a saturation of 29.5% and a lightness of 30.6%. #654937 color hex could be obtained by blending #ca926e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

● #654937 color description : Very dark desaturated orange.
#654937 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#654937 has RGB values of R:101, G:73, B:55 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.28, Y:0.46, K:0.6. Its decimal value is 6637879.
